📊 Organize Your Project Costs Like a Pro
CBS is the financial backbone of project control
📋 Table of Contents
- What is Cost Breakdown Structure?
- CBS vs WBS Relationship
- Typical CBS Structure
- Cost Coding Systems
- CSI MasterFormat Integration
- Schedule & ERP Integration
- Implementation Guide
📊 1. What is Cost Breakdown Structure (CBS)?
Cost Breakdown Structure (CBS) is a comprehensive hierarchical classification of all project costs. While WBS focuses on "what we will build" , CBS focuses on "how much everything will cost" .
CBS Purpose
- Budget Organization: Structure project budget logically
- Cost Tracking: Monitor spending against baseline
- Variance Analysis: Identify over/under budget areas
- Historical Data: Build pricing database for future projects
- Reporting: Generate financial reports at any level
🔗 2. CBS vs WBS Relationship
📋 WBS (Work Breakdown Structure)
Answers: "What?" - What are the activities and deliverables?
- Deliverable-oriented
- Scope decomposition
- Work packages
- 100% rule (all scope)
💰 CBS (Cost Breakdown Structure)
Answers: "How much?" - What is the cost of each element?
- Cost-oriented
- Budget decomposition
- Cost accounts
- All costs covered
Integration Model
Work Package
Cost Account
Activity
Labor/Equip
📁 3. Typical CBS Structure
Level 1: Major Divisions
- 01 - Structural Works
- 02 - Architectural Works
- 03 - Electrical Works
- 04 - Mechanical Works
- 05 - Site Works
- 06 - Preliminaries & General
Level 2: Sub-Divisions (Example: 01 Structural)
- 01.01 - Excavation & Earthworks
- 01.02 - Concrete Works
- 01.03 - Reinforcement Works
- 01.04 - Formwork
- 01.05 - Precast Elements
- 01.06 - Structural Steel
Level 3: Work Categories (Example: 01.02 Concrete)
- 01.02.01 - Foundation Concrete (FC)
- 01.02.02 - Column Concrete (CC)
- 01.02.03 - Beam Concrete (BC)
- 01.02.04 - Slab Concrete (SC)
- 01.02.05 - Wall Concrete (WC)
Level 4: Cost Elements (Example: 01.02.01 Foundation)
- 01.02.01.001 - Raft Foundation
- 01.02.01.002 - Isolated Footings
- 01.02.01.003 - Combined Footings
- 01.02.01.004 - Ground Beams
🏷️ 4. Cost Coding Systems
4.1 Typical Code Structure
XX = Major Division (01-99)
YY = Sub-Division (01-99)
ZZ = Work Category (01-99)
NNN = Sequential Item (001-999)
4.2 Extended Coding (with Location)
PRJ = Project Code (HQ1)
BLD = Building (TWR-A, TWR-B)
FLR = Floor Level (B2, GF, TYP, RF)
DIV.SUB.CAT.NUM = CBS Code
HQ1-TWRA-GF-01.02.04.001
= HQ1 Project, Tower A, Ground Floor, Structural Works, Concrete, Slab Concrete, Item 001
4.3 Code Attributes
| Attribute | Purpose | Example |
|---|---|---|
| Description | Clear name of cost item | Ground Floor Slab C30 |
| Unit | Measurement unit | m³, m², kg, LS |
| Rate | Unit price | $150/m³ |
| Budget Qty | Baseline quantity | 450 m³ |
| Budget Cost | Qty × Rate | $67,500 |
| WBS Link | Related work package | WBS 1.3.2 |
📚 5. CSI MasterFormat Integration
Many organizations align CBS with CSI MasterFormat for standardization:
| Division | Title | CBS Category |
|---|---|---|
| Div 01 | General Requirements | Preliminaries & General |
| Div 02 | Site Construction | Site Works |
| Div 03 | Concrete | Structural - Concrete |
| Div 04 | Masonry | Architectural - Walls |
| Div 05 | Metals | Structural - Steel |
| Div 06 | Wood & Plastics | Architectural - Carpentry |
| Div 07 | Thermal & Moisture Protection | Architectural - Insulation |
| Div 08 | Doors & Windows | Architectural - Openings |
| Div 09 | Finishes | Architectural - Finishes |
| Div 10 | Specialties | Architectural - Specialties |
| Div 11 | Equipment | Equipment |
| Div 12 | Furnishings | Furnishings & Fixtures |
| Div 13 | Special Construction | Special Construction |
| Div 14 | Conveying Systems | Mechanical - Elevators |
| Div 15 | Mechanical | Mechanical - Plumbing & HVAC |
| Div 16 | Electrical | Electrical - Power & Lighting |
🔄 6. Schedule & ERP Integration
6.1 Schedule Integration (5D BIM)
| Element | Link | Purpose |
|---|---|---|
| Activity | CBS Code | Time-phased cost |
| Resource | CBS + Rate | Cost loading |
| Baseline | CBS Budget | BCWS/PV |
| Progress | CBS Actual | BCWP/EV |
6.2 ERP/Accounting Integration
| System | CBS Use |
|---|---|
| Procurement | Purchase orders linked to CBS codes |
| Invoicing | Invoice items coded to CBS |
| Cost Reports | Budget vs Actual by CBS level |
| Cash Flow | Forecast by CBS category |
🛠️ 7. Implementation Guide
7.1 Setup Steps
- Define Structure: Determine levels and categories for your organization
- Create Coding: Design unique, logical coding system
- Document: Write CBS Manual with descriptions and rules
- Train Team: Ensure everyone uses correct codes
- Integrate: Link to schedule, accounting, and procurement
- Enforce: Make CBS mandatory for all transactions
7.2 Best Practices
- Use unified coding across all company projects
- Keep CBS simple - 4 levels usually suffice
- Ensure CBS aligns with WBS for integration
- Train accounting team on using correct codes
- Build historical database for future estimating
❌ Common Mistakes
- Creating too many levels (complexity kills adoption)
- Inconsistent coding between projects
- Not linking CBS to WBS and schedule
- Allowing transactions without CBS codes
- Not updating CBS when scope changes
🎯 Key Takeaways
- CBS is financial layer parallel to WBS
- Coding is critical — unique, logical, consistent
- Integrate everywhere — schedule, ERP, procurement
- Simple is better — 4 levels maximum
- Build history — CBS enables benchmarking
- Enforce usage — worthless if not used consistently
إدارة التكاليف في مشاريع البناء: المفاهيم الأساسية
إدارة التكاليف في مشاريع البناء هي إحدى أكثر الوظائف تأثيراً على نجاح المشروع أو فشله. مشاريع كثيرة وضوءها في البداية لكنها تنتهي بخسائر فادحة بسبب ضعف الرقابة على التكاليف وغياب تحليل التباينات بشكل منتظم. المهندس المتخصص في إدارة التكاليف (Cost Engineer) يُعدّ العمود الفقري للتحكم في الأداء المالي للمشروع.
التكاليف في المشاريع الإنشائية تنقسم إلى ثلاث فئات رئيسية: التكاليف المباشرة (Direct Costs) وهي تكلفة العمالة والمواد والمعدات المرتبطة مباشرة بإنجاز البنود، والتكاليف غير المباشرة (Indirect Costs) كإيجار المكاتب والرواتب الإدارية وأجهزة الاتصال ونفقات السلامة والجودة، والمصروفات الرأسمالية (Capital Expenses) التي تشمل شراء المعدات الثقيلة طويلة الأمد.
تقنيات التقدير التكلفي الحديثة
صناعة البناء تستخدم مناهج متعددة لتقدير التكاليف حسب مرحلة المشروع ودقة المعلومات المتاحة:
- تقدير المقايسة (Analogous Estimating): يُستخدم في المراحل المبكرة جداً بناءً على مقارنة بمشاريع مشابهة. دقته 30-50%.
- تقدير المعاملات (Parametric Estimating): يعتمد على معاملات مُعايَرة (تكلفة متر مبنى، تكلفة سرير مستشفى) لتسريع التقدير. دقته 20-30%.
- تقدير قوائم الكميات (BOQ-Based Estimating): يستخدم الكميات الدقيقة المستخرجة من الرسومات أو نموذج BIM مضروبة في أسعار الوحدة. دقته 5-10%.
- تقدير مستندات التنفيذ (Definitive Estimate): التقدير الأدق يُصحّح وفقاً لإيجار المعدات الآنية وأسعار العطاءات الفعلية. دقته أقل من 5%.
الفرق بين الميزانية والتكلفة المتوقعة عند التسليم
خطأ شائع جداً يقع فيه مديرو المشاريع: الخلط بين الميزانية الأصلية (Budget / BAC) والتكلفة المتوقعة الكلية (EAC). الميزانية لا تتغير إلا بتغيير رسمي في نطاق العمل (Scope Change)، أما EAC فتتغير مع كل تحديث لأداء المشروع. الفرق بين الاثنين (Variance at Completion) يُجيب على السؤال: كم سينتهي المشروع بتجاوز أو وفر عن الميزانية المعتمدة؟
م. سامح بدوي سيد
مهندس مدني ومتخصص في BIM وإدارة المشاريع. خبرة في التخطيط وإدارة التكاليف في منطقة الشرق الأوسط. مؤسس منصة BIMitPlaniT.
Related: Material Take-off Guide | Cost Estimation Methods